    1. [ZA-EC] DOMESTIC NOTICES, THE NATAL WITNESS, NOV 27 - 30, 1918
    2. Tara Norton
    3. WEDNESDAY, 27 NOVEMBER, 1918 BIRTHS LISTER. - At Sea Breeze Hotel, Durban, on 23rd November, to Mr. and Mrs. W.H. LISTER (nee PROCTOR), of East Griqualand, a son. Nurse MOORE. ei1296 McARAVEY. - At "Victoria House," Tongaat, on 17th November, 1918, to Mr. and Mrs. S.H. McARAVEY, Erinsdale, Hidcote, a daughter. Both well. 6612 PORTSMOUTH. - At the Residence of Nurse McKAY, Ladysmith, to Mr. and Mrs. H. PORTSMOUTH, of Wyford, the gift of a daughter. 6615 MARRIAGES BLAVER-TOKELOVE. - At "The Gables," Hyslop Road, Pietermaritzburg, on 20th November, 1918, by the Rev. J.H. ROBERTS, Annie, elder da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Wm. TOKELOVE, to George Lucas, second son of Mr. and Mrs. G.P. BLAVER, 178, Berg Street. ei6611 DEATHS ETHERIDGE. - At Harding, on the 15th instant, of pneumonia, Grace Lilian Mary, beloved wife of C.M. ETHERIDGE. Deeply mourned. ei1252 ROLL OF HONOUR - In Memoriam FURNER. - In loving memory of Trooper W.G. FURNER (Willie), Natal Carbineers, who was killed in action on November 27th, 1914, near Upington. Inserted by Maud, Vera, Gladys, and Cecil. 6614 THURSDAY, 28 NOVEMBER, 1918 BIRTHS GILLAM. - At Innesfallen Nursing Home, Durban, on November 19th, 1918, to Mr. and Mrs. R.H. GILLAM, of Merrivale, a son. 6639 MARRIAGES BLAVER-TOKELOVE. - At "The Gables," Hyslop Road, Pietermaritzburg, on 20th November, 1918, by the Rev. J.H. ROBERTS, Annie, elder da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Wm. TOKELOVE, to George Lucas, second son of Mr. and Mrs. G.P. BLAVER, 178, Berg Street. ei6611 DEATHS GILLAM. - At Innesfallen Nursing Home, Durban, on November 22nd, Geoffrey Heathcote, infant son of R.H. and N.H. GILLAM, of Merrivale. 6640 FRIDAY, 29 NOVEMBER, 1918 BIRTHS LUKE. - At Nurse TRELEASE's Home, Berg Street, November 25th, 1918, to Mr. and Mrs. A.L. LUKE, a daughter. Both well. 6659 MARRIAGES ACUTT-McMINN. - On November 26th, 1918, at St. Luke's, Howick, by Rev. E.W. BIBBY, Kate McMINN to Cyril S.C. ACUTT, second son of Cotton ACUTT, of Rosetta, Natal. 6669 BLAVER-TOCKLOVE. - At "The Gables," Hyslop Road, Pietermaritzburg, on 20th November, 1918, by the Rev. J.H. ROBERTS, Annie, elder daughter of Mr. and Mrs. Wm. TOKELOVE, to George Lucas, second son of Mr. and Mrs. G.P. BLAVER, 178, Berg Street. ei6611 SILVER WEDDING HYDE-WRIGHT. - At Ladysmith, on the 29th November, 1893, by the Rev. W. CLIFF, Frederick Trevelyn, eldest son of the late Dr. G.C. HYDE, of "Aller Park," Ladysmith, to Edith Mary, eldest daughter of the late Geo. H. WRIGHT and Bessie WRIGHT, of "Arcadia," Ladysmith. 1359 DEATHS SMITH. - On the 14th November, at the Dudley Nursing Home, Johannesburg, Claude Edgar SMITH, after an operation. 6683 IN MEMORIAM DICKS. - In ever loving memory of our dear son and brother, William Ernest, who passed away at Schroeders on 30th November, 1914. Howick. 6676 SATURDAY, 30 NOVEMBER, 1918 MARRIAGES ROBERTS-KING. - On November 9, 1918, at Florida Road Congregational Church, Durban by the Rev. DOWNHAM, John Gilbertson ROBERTS, eldest son of Mr. and Mrs. J.E. ROBERTS, of Maritzburg, to Daisy KING, youngest daughter of the late Mr. and Mrs. W.H. KING, of Durban. ei6721 DEATHS PRENTICE. - At Dingley Dale Estates, Waschbank, 1st November, 1918, Alfred Cyril, dearly loved husband of Ellen PRENTICE (nee TAINTON), in his 33rd year. 6541 ROLL OF HONOUR McLAREN. - Killed in action in France, on the 18th day of September, 1918, aged 28, 2nd Lieutenant Athole Stewart McLAREN, 7th Res. Battalion of The London Regiment, third and well beloved son of James M. and Christina McLAREN, Cambuslea, 316, Prince Alfred Street, Pietermaritzburg. 1376 IN MEMORIAM DICKS. - In ever loving memory of our dear son and brother, William Ernest, who passed away at Schroeders on 30th November, 1914. Howick. 6676 DICKS. - In ever treasured memory of "Will," the dearly beloved son of Mr. and Mrs. I.W. DICKS, of Rosebank, Howick, who was accidentally killed at Schroeders, November 30th, 1914, in his 25th year. Four years have passed since that sad day, When one we loved was called away; God took him home, it was His will, Forget him, no, we never will.
